How To Plan The Cheapest Vegas Trip?

Vegas is one of the most popular tourist destinations in the US, with its bright lights, famous entertainment, and exquisite restaurants. But it can be expensive, especially for budget travelers. However, there are a few tips and tricks you can use to plan the cheapest Vegas trip.

The first tip to planning a cheap Vegas trip is to book your flights and hotel separately. Booking a package deal is often more expensive than booking the flight and hotel separately. You can often find cheaper airfares and deals on hotels when you book them separately. It is also a good idea to compare different airlines and hotels to find the best deals.

Another way to save money on your Vegas trip is to search for discounts and deals. Many hotels, airlines, and attractions offer discounts for advance bookings or for groups. It is also worth checking online for discounts and coupon codes.

When planning your trip, you should also look for free things to do in Vegas. You can find free concerts, shows, and attractions. You can also find free outdoor activities, such as hiking and exploring Red Rock Canyon.

It is also important to keep an eye out for budget-friendly restaurants. Las Vegas is home to some of the best restaurants in the world, but you don’t have to break the bank to enjoy a delicious meal. There are plenty of cheap eats in Vegas, from street food to buffets.

Finally, it is important to plan ahead. Book your flights and hotels in advance to get the best prices. Make sure to research and compare different airlines and hotels. Planning ahead will help you save money and ensure that your trip is as cheap as possible.

Planning a cheap Vegas trip is possible if you follow the tips above. Book your flights and hotel separately, search for discounts and deals, look for free things to do, and plan ahead. With some careful planning, you can have an amazing and affordable trip to Las Vegas.

Discovering Budget-Friendly Las Vegas Trip Planning Tips

Planning a trip to Las Vegas can be a daunting task, especially when it comes to budgeting. But with a little planning and research, you can make your trip to Las Vegas more affordable and still have a great time. Here are some tips on budget-friendly Las Vegas trip planning:

1. Choose the right time of year to visit Las Vegas. You can often find the best deals on hotels and flights if you plan your visit in the shoulder season, typically April to June and September to October. Additionally, prices can be lower on certain days of the week, such as Monday through Thursday.

2. Consider alternatives to hotel stays. You can often save money by staying in vacation rental homes or apartments, which may be available through online booking sites such as Airbnb or Home Away. Additionally, many hotels offer discounts for extended stays or for booking rooms in certain blocks of time.

3. Look for discounts or package deals. You can often find discounts or deals on hotel stays and flights when you book them together. Additionally, many restaurants and attractions offer discounts or coupons when you purchase tickets online.

4. Take advantage of public transportation. Vegas has a great public transportation system, so you can get around the city without the cost of renting a car. Additionally, many hotels offer free shuttle services to popular attractions.

5. Bring your own food and drinks. Buying food and drinks can add up quickly, so bringing your own snacks and drinks can help you save money. Additionally, you can take advantage of the free drinks available at many casinos.

6. Look for free attractions. Las Vegas is filled with free attractions, such as the Bellagio Fountain Show or the Neon Museum. Additionally, many casinos offer free entertainment, such as live music or comedians.

7. Plan ahead. When possible, try to book your hotel and flights in advance. This can help you get the best deals and ensure that you have a room available when you arrive. Additionally, planning ahead can help you make the most of your time, as you’ll know exactly what you want to do and where you want to go.

With a little planning and research, you can find budget-friendly ways to enjoy Las Vegas. From booking hotels and flights in advance to taking advantage of free attractions, you can make the most of your Las Vegas trip without breaking the bank.

Strategizing The Cheapest Ways To Enjoy Vegas

Las Vegas is known for its glitz and glam, all-night parties, and just generally being an all-around good time. But it doesn’t have to break the bank. There are plenty of ways to plan a budget-friendly Vegas trip. Here are some tips for strategizing the cheapest ways to enjoy Vegas.

The first step in planning a budget-friendly Vegas trip is to book your flights and accommodations in advance. This will allow you to take advantage of any early-bird discounts or special offers. When you’re booking your accommodations, try to find a hotel that offers free amenities like free Wi-Fi, free breakfast, or free parking. These small perks can add up and save you money over the course of your trip.

Once you’ve booked your flights and accommodations, you can start to look at activities and entertainment. Make sure to check out Las Vegas’ many free attractions like the Downtown Container Park, the Bellagio Fountains, and the Fremont Street Experience. Each one offers something different and can help you save money. You can also look for casinos and clubs that offer discounts for locals or discounts for early arrivals.

For food, you can look for restaurants that offer early bird specials or happy hour promotions. You can also look for buffets that offer discounts for certain times of day. Another tip is to check out local grocery stores and convenience stores for snacks and drinks. This can save you money and time, as you can quickly grab something on the go.

Finally, it’s important to plan ahead for transportation. There are various options in Las Vegas, from the Strip and Downtown to the McCarran Airport. Make sure to compare the costs of different transportation companies to find the one that works best for your budget. You can also look for discounts for using public transportation or ride-sharing services.

By following these tips, you can strategize the cheapest ways to enjoy Vegas and still have a great time. From finding the best deals on flights and accommodations to taking advantage of free attractions and budget-friendly activities, you can plan a budget-friendly trip to Las Vegas.
